Grace A. Ambrose

Grace A. Ambrose, 92, of Hamilton Place, a former teacher in the Diocese of Rockville Centre schools, died Feb. 13, 2009, while in hospice care at Franklin Hospital, Valley Stream.

Born Grace Eugenia Acerno on June 19, 1916, in Greenpoint, Brooklyn, she was the eldest of six children and grew up in Long Island City and Elmhurst. She married the late Harold E. Ambrose on July 11, 1942 and worked for the Signal Corps during World War II. She and her husband lived in Florida for a brief time during the war and moved to Garden City in 1950. They resided on Kensington Road and had three daughters who attended St. Anne's School in Garden City and Sacred Heart Academy, Hempstead.

Mrs. Ambrose earned her teaching certification at St. John's University and began teaching at St. Anne's School in 1954. She later taught fourth, fifth and sixth grade at St. Aidan's School, Williston Park. She retired in the early 1990s and had many devoted students over the years.
